The present lot showcases Georges Willaume's Neo-Impressionist style, strongly influenced by the works of Paul Seignac (1826-1904) and Camille Pissarro (1830-1903) and his close friend Theo van Rysselberghe (1862-1926). His evident concern for colour and light, and bold, confident brush strokes evoke the electric atmosphere of the bustling theatre. Such paintings by the artist are incredibly rare, as his involvement with the political activist group Étudiants Socialistes Révolutionnaires Internationalistes led him away from painting, and more towards politically-themed drawings for the covers of trade union manifestos, campaigning for workers' rights and in particular contributing to the anarchist magazine Les Temps Nouveaux.
